  1. 401(a)(9)© defines RBD. And since 416 defines ownership including the 318 attribution rules, as you have referenced, then the parents are 5% owners. So, they have to take RMD's even though they are still working. © Required beginning date.— For purposes of this paragraph— (i) In general.— The term “required beginning date” means April 1 of the calendar year following the later of— (I) the calendar year in which the employee attains age 701/2, or (II) the calendar year in which the employee retires. (ii) Exception.— Subclause (II) of clause (i) shall not apply— (I) except as provided in section 409 (d), in the case of an employee who is a 5-percent owner (as defined in section 416) with respect to the plan year ending in the calendar year in which the employee attains age 701/2, or (II) for purposes of section 408 (a)(6) or (b)(3).
